Cards notoriously go missing. Mainly because some scum think they might have cash inside, from some nice granny. Worth reporting, as they might be able to work out who did it, though I fear it probably won't mean Reece gets his birthday money. :mad: You aren't really supposed to send cash through the mail, although lots of us do. If you are going to do it, send a card, and post any money disguised as a letter seperately. That's what my gran ended up doing when I'd moved away, and similar things happened to cards she sent. Cards are much more likely to go 'missing' than letters. |
